#6 Old 7th Feb 2025 at 10:12 PM
- Infants (Like in The Sims 4. Life Stage between Baby and Toddler. Infants are older than babies but younger than toddlers)
That would be nice. Some things that I do to help with this:
>Extended the toddler stage from 4 to 8 days
> Use a sippy cup 'bottle' after 2 days
>Use a mod that allows toddlers to use stairs once they can walk
>Use a booster seat with toddler meals
> Roll each night on ageing to see if they have learnt to sleep through. Those that do move to a toddler bed that lets them sleep all night.
> Have a range of toys such as a toddler slide, sandpit, swing and doll houses

- Shoplifting (This feature actually existed but was scrapped. It's perfect for your criminal sims)
I have playable criminals and I do make them shoplift. Now they can't say from a stand or food freezer but I have many playable shops with items for sale. All you need is the Build& Buy inventory mod. (updated file in the comments #48) https://modthesims.info/d/132485/do...de-enabler.html I roll to see if they are caught.
There is also the pickpocket trait that lets them, well pick pockets like the unsavory charlatan.

- Lights out/Water out (Another scrapped feature)
There is a beta mod in creator feedback on power outages. https://modthesims.info/showthread.php?p=5240798
There is a mod 'water required' by Sun&moon. With an add on that makes it so sims must get buckets of water to be able to bath, shower, wash dishes. More so for historical play.

- Copying homework (Like in The Sims 3)
There are a variety of homework mods but not one that allows for copying.

- Preteens/Tweens (Life stage between Child and Teen, also middle school included)
Again with the right mods and CC you can make children seem older or younger the same way I do for toddlers. Height mod, clothes, hair. There are playable schools so no reason why you couldn't have a middle school if you wanted. I only allow older children to cook (kids can cook mod) there is also a mod that lets kids go out alone.

- Go Steady for Adults (a mod for this exists, but i wish it was already made)
Everything you are wanting is a mod yes.

- Washing clothes (I don't want it to be cosmetic, i want it to be useful)
Sun&moon laundry that includes modern washer and dryers. https://www.tumblr.com/sunmoon-star...ds-o-laundry-20
Nice add on to that by Gummi

- Hospital birth (A feature that was scrapped.)
There are two ways to have a hospital birth, there is a hospital mod by Chris Hatch or I have made my own playable hospital. I use Christianlovs transport mirror to bring the sim, which does a temp move in. (hospital has to be a residential lot) and I have had a few babies at the hospital. You can stop and accelerate the pregnancy to have them go to labour and delivery.

#14 Old 8th Feb 2025 at 2:44 PM
Apartment Life was a great pack, however there's a couple ways it could be even better.

For one being able to own an apartment would be neat, since lots of people own a condo or townhouse IRL. Ideally you'd be able to change walls inside your unit and fees would be based on common areas. The landlord could be hired or fired by each family to change the fee rate (in real life it'd be voted on by every owner but the apartment sublots mean we can just pretend everyone votes the same way as the active family).

Otherwise, that Landlord expansion pack from 4 actually has some good ideas. Being able to freely designate rooms as part of apartments or not is nice (3 also had this to some extent, though only with 1 playable apartment), and while I'm not sure if you can having a way to tie separate parts of the lot to a specific apartment would also be nice so you can have say a cluster of workshops or a parking spot outside the main unit (irl this is mostly storage units in a parkade). Also would be nice if you could designate a front yard as part of an apartment so sims walk through an owned area before reaching the front door, as happens with real life townhouses. It could also allow multiple entrances into and out of the unit without needing to resort to those low fence funniness. Also, could allow us to use those walk over fences freely without killing a portion of the apartment.

Being able to be a landlord would be cool. Open For Business slumlord edition. Two ideas for this, the home business landlord edition where you can make a basement suite or garden suite or whatever and rent them out, and the ability to purchase an apartment and dealing with it like the landlord NPC does, or doesn't if your sim is not ethical lol.

Obviously none of this can happen without some very heavy effort, probably requiring a full on rewrite of the game, but it would be fun.

#17 Old 8th Feb 2025 at 5:03 PM
Quote: Originally posted by Legate
Separate tops and bottoms for outerwear like we have for everyday wear. If your Sim is wearing jeans and a polo shirt, they can keep the jeans but change the top to a jumper or jacket. Actually separates for gym clothes would also work, tracksuit bottoms with different tops


Can also be done without LD's mod, but you need to set the separates as everyday + [other category/ies] to be able to buy them. You need to buy at least one top+bottom for the category you want to use, and from there you can use separates as normal, for any category.

With LD's mod you also need to recategorize the separates, but you don't need to also set them as everyday.

You can use SimPE, or the Outfit Organizer by Pick'n'Mix, probably a few other tools as well.
